Webb22 mars 2024 · Freud’s topographic theory was the first attempt to map out the human psyche in modern times. Freud posited that there are three levels of consciousness: the conscious, the unconscious, and the preconscious. The conscious is the part of the mind that’s within your awareness in this present moment.
